was a great event, setup was awesome... much better than last years in that department. spent most of my time in the main arena with a few hours on the beach

djs i can remember seeing:


dave pearce - playing banging (badly mixed) hardtrance at 2pm in the afternoon, warming up for shapeshifters... 2 thumbs up dave

markus schulz - expected to be bored to tears by him but pitched up on a huge soundsystem that music is pretty danceable

above & beyond - played some decent stuff but a fair share of cheese too

jon o'bir - awesome, really expecting big things from this guy! was quality throughout

jules - nothing special though the crowd seemed to love him

tiesto - played on the beach from 8:30 til 11, as night was falling.. atmosphere throughout most the set was nothing short of electric... started out a bit ropey but got into it after about half an hour, was really good from then on

armin - rubbish .. not normally a fan of his anyway but will admit he played a decent set at last year's global... this year it just felt like a 'best of asot 2005' jukebox selection

paul van dyk - very good, one of the best sets i've heard from him, besides one sound cockup which caused one track to cut out midway through

fergie - most godawful hour of mindnumbing noise i've ever had the misfortune of hearing... couldn't even dance to most of it, with the exception of 'praiseworthy tunes' played at hardcore speed towards the end

eddie halliwell - good set if you ignore the fact he played at well over 150bpm in the trance tent. some of his tricks are getting a bit stale now too

Saturday was great!
Got there about 3pm and first stop was the Radio 1 Stage, Dave Pierce was on and it was quite nice to see people dancin away at that time of day, not crowded at all which was nice.
After that went for a wander and then to the Godskitchen arena to catch Markus Schulz, he was great! Decided to stay there for Jon O'Bir, also amazing plus he played all of my current favourites.
I was looking forward to Above & Beyond and I wasn't disapointed, excellent interaction with the crowd and it was clear they were having a great time too.

Then left to get a drink as I had no food or drink since 8am and ended up in the MixMag tent where Tiesto signed my program , really nice guy, chatting to everyone and asking what tunes they wanted to hear him spin.

After a quick drink I made my way to an overcrowded The Beach and since I had lost my party friends somewhere in the crowd and had seen Tiesto recently, decided to check Marco V instead whom I hadn't seen live before. Another great performance, one of my favourites that night!
Ferry and Armin (I've never seen somebody smile so much!)were next, and played really good sets. I hadn't danced so much in months! Also got to chat to some really nice people from Ferry's Forum, who were IDing all the tracks.

When PvD came on it was just getting silly since I couldn't practically move, so I had to get out and listened to his set from outside the tent. Some drinks and chips later went back to see Fergie... who just made me want to go home...absolutely horrible!

By that time I managed to track my friends down, only to find out they had sneaked into VIP Anyway time to chill going to check the rest of the tents and just relax for a bit, since my feet were killing me. Caught the last part of Danny Howells in Babooshka and that was it.

Overall I had a blast, nevermind the food and drink prices... 3 pounds for an ice-lolly!!!
